How Virginia Arrest Records: What Happens Next After a Booking Actually Works

To understand Virginia Arrest Records: What Happens Next After a Booking, it helps to follow the path from the street to the database. When law enforcement makes an arrest in Virginia, officers document the incident in a report that includes the time, location, charges, and basic identification details. This report forms the foundation of the record. After the arrest, the individual is typically processed at a detention facility, where information like fingerprints and photographs is collected. These details are entered into state databases managed by courts and corrections agencies. Once the data is entered, it becomes part of an official record that can be accessed under Virginiaโ€™s public records laws. However, access is often controlled, and some sensitive details may be redacted or limited to protect ongoing investigations or personal privacy. It is important to note that not every record looks the same, and the available information can depend on court procedures, case status, and legal restrictions.

What information is included in a Virginia arrest record after booking?

After booking, the record usually includes the personโ€™s name, date of birth, the arresting agency, the charges filed, the time and location of the arrest, and any initial court dates. Fingerprints and a mugshot may also be part of the digital file. These elements are organized so that law enforcement, courts, and authorized members of the public can reference them later. Can arrest records in Virginia be changed or removed?

Once an arrest is recorded, changing or removing the information is not straightforward. Virginia law allows for certain records to be sealed or expunged, but only under specific conditions. For example, if charges are dismissed or a person completes a diversion program, they may become eligible to limit public access. However, serious offenses or repeated convictions often make sealing more difficult. What happens if an arrest record contains errors?

Mistakes can appear in public records, and Virginia law allows individuals to request corrections. If someone notices incorrect information tied to their name or identity, they can contact the agency that created the record. The process typically involves submitting a written request with supporting documents, such as identification or court orders. Things People Often Misunderstand About Virginia Arrest Records

One common misconception is that an arrest record automatically means guilt. In reality, an arrest is only an allegation, and many cases end without a conviction.
